Output e826a3e107b74034bf8df00eac0a1159278302a1f8fb9b2d061a55078f672283:2

value
10586234
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44d7e3dd10367bc8c315fd06101a0adfaf16bef7 OP_EQUALVERIFY OP_CHECKSIG
address
17H1aMMrf6WZHnAy1B2f57bd2pUrAxi18A
transaction
e826a3e107b74034bf8df00eac0a1159278302a1f8fb9b2d061a55078f672283
spent
true